Motorists travelling through Rasharkin are being advised to allow extra time this evening as road closures are put in place for an annual band parade expected to involve 25 bands.
Ballymaconnelly Sons of Conquerors Flute Band will hold its annual parade through the village tonight, Friday 21 August, beginning at 7.15pm and expected to finish by 9pm.
Parade route through Rasharkin
The parade will leave the Turnpike at Church Road before proceeding along Main Street, Moneyleck Road and Bann Road, returning to the Turnpike.
According to information published on the Parades Commission website, 25 bands are expected to participate.
The PSNI has issued advance travel advice for motorists and members of the public, warning that road closures will be required while the parade takes place.
